Obituary for Allen Everet Sargent Jr.

Allen E. Sargent, Jr.

St. Albans

Allen Everett Sargent Jr., 63, passed away at Northwestern Medical Center in St. Albans on Friday September 29, 2017. He was born in Burlington on May 20, 1954 son of Lorraine (Cross) Sargent and the late Allen Sargent, Sr.

Allen was a six month old miracle baby born lifeless weighing 2 pounds 7 ounces and had to be resuscitated and spent the next 3 months in the ICU in the incubator isolette and the air lock with short intervals. Two much oxygen has been known to cause blindness. He was brought home after 3 months at the Mary Fletcher Allen Hospital. Being that he was a premature baby it was determined that he would be a basic child. Side effects were deafness. After years of physical therapy, braces and all the equipment used to help him to walk, his first steps were at the age of 5. At age 10 he was enrolled at Austine School for the deaf after 8 years he graduated and then was enrolled for 2 years at Crochet Mountain New Hampshire Vocational School after 2 years he graduated from there. Shortly after graduation he moved into a group home on Upper Wellman Street in St. Albans. He was able to walk to Lemnah Drive where he was employed at Vermont Industries. Allen held other jobs through the years along with volunteer work, until he was hospitalized for surgery to repair a broken hand caused by a fall. When he was released from the hospital the wheel chair entered into his life.

He lived in his first apartment in Swanton with Jim Rice that gave him excellent personal care. Later on he moved to a new apartment in Richford. This is where Joanne Pinsonneault took over his personal care, the angel that his Heavenly Father found for Allen. No other person could have given him the care that she did which was excellent loving care up until his death.

Allen was an avid Red Sox and Dallas Cowboy fan. He loved sports, he was a gold medalist in bowling. He bowled with a ramp from his wheelchair, where his ball would roll down the alley. Bowling was his passion. He loved to go out to eat while visiting his mom for lunch. He was associated with NCSS, he went there for sign language and for music. He loved his music, he played the flute and other acoustic instruments.
